The Chickasaw Nation Election Commission announces the filing period opens June 1 and continues through June 3, 2026, for the 2026 General Elections.

Candidates must contact the election secretary’s office, at (580) 310-6475 to schedule an appointment or to obtain additional information. The election secretary’s office is located in the government services building, 2015 Lonnie Abbott Industrial Boulevard, Ada, Oklahoma.

Candidates may file between the hours of 8 a.m. and 4:30 p.m.

Seats up for election include four legislative seats and one seat on the Supreme Court. Legislative seats to be filled are Seats 3 and 4 of Pontotoc District, Seat 2 of Pickens District, and Seat 3 of Tishomingo District. Seat 3 of the Chickasaw Nation Supreme Court is also up for election this year.

Legislative candidates must be registered Chickasaw voters at least 25 years of age, residents of the Chickasaw Nation for at least one year and of their respective district for at least six months immediately preceding the election. Legislators must remain residents of their elected district during the tenure of their office. Term of office is three years. Filing fees are $1,000.

A Supreme Court candidate must be a registered voter of the Chickasaw Nation at least 30 years of age. Justices must be residents of the Chickasaw Nation during their three-year term of office. Filing fees are $1,000.

Candidates must bring verification of physical and mailing address, such as a utility bill, homestead exemption, automobile registration, driver’s license or passport which displays candidate’s physical address, and filing fee. Upon filing, candidates must complete a financial disclosure statement. Statements are also due at the end of every month during the candidate’s active campaign period. Candidates will receive an electoral packet containing election rules and regulations, the Chickasaw Constitution, financial disclosure forms, biography form for the Chickasaw Times, and a watcher form.

Candidates must not have been convicted of a felony. Background checks are conducted on all candidates. Primary election is July 28, 2026, and run-off election is August 25, 2026 if applicable.

THE CHICKASAW NATION TRIBAL ELECTION

2026 PRIMARY ELECTION SCHEDULE

June 1-3:

Candidate filing period (8 a.m. – 4:30 p.m. at the election secretary’s office).

June 5:

Challenge to candidacy ends at 5 p.m.

June 8th:

Drawing for position on the ballot (1:30 p.m. at the election secretary’s office).

Candidates may pick up printouts or flash drive.

June 8:

Last day to submit photo and biography to “Chickasaw Times” (by 4 p.m.).

Press release distributed for candidates.

June 25:

Ballots mailed to voters who reside out of the contiguous 48 states.

July 7:

Voter registration closes (Noon).

July 8:

After noon, candidates may pick up updated printouts or flash drive.

July 9:

Ballots mailed to ALL qualified voters.

July 23:

Last day to appoint a watcher.

July 28:

2026 Primary Election (last day to return ballots; no later than 10:30 a.m.).

Ballot tabulation begins at 11 a.m.

Unofficial results posted immediately.

Press Release made to public.

July 28:

Voter registration re-opens, if no run-off election.

July 31:

Recount period ends.

Oct. 1:

Oath of Office Ceremony (11 a.m.)
